Facts:
- Governor Gavin Newsom and Mayor Karen Bass both publicly stated they did not request National Guard assistance.
- Under normal circumstances, National Guard deployment requires state approval unless the Insurrection Act is invoked, which Trump has not done.
- Reporters on the ground, including from LAist, KPCC, and Reuters, reported being tear-gassed or pushed back despite clearly identifying themselves.
- Multiple journalists were caught on camera saying Were press! as flash-bangs or tear gas were deployed nearby.
- Video footage and timeline analysis show a flash-bang grenade thrown into debris shortly before a car caught fire.
- No evidence has emerged that protesters intentionally started that fire.
- The Department of Homeland Security claimed about 1,000 rioters were involved. Reuters explicitly stated: That number could not be independently verified.
- No arrests, property damage, or injuries matched the scale of that claim in public records or independent media.
- LAPD and local sheriffs reported protests were largely peaceful, especially during the day before Trump escalation.
- Some tensions flared in Paramount and downtown LA, but no reports of organized looting or widespread property destruction emerged.
- Trump placed the National Guard under federal control (Title 10), bypassing state authority a rare and provocative move that violates the Tenth Amendment unless the Insurrection Act is formally invoked.
